Set against the backdrop of a treasure hunt, the story follows Michael, a veteran, as he embarks on a quest to uncover a ten million dollar cache of rare Lander Blue turquoise left by his grandfather, Mort. The journey leads him through various locations tied to Mort's past, filled with puzzles and riddles. Meanwhile, a vengeful ex-cop, Cozy, lurks in the shadows, complicating Michael's mission. As the stakes rise, the focus shifts from treasure to survival, inviting readers to engage in the mystery alongside Michael.

Written by one of the world’s foremost authorities on martial arts and weaponcraft, Master of the Blade is an instructional manual on the realistic use of the knife in self-defense. Based on the Tactical Edged Weapons System of Richard Ryan’s Dynamic Combat Method, it offers priceless insights into a world shrouded in mystery, hype and mystique, and dispels common myths about knife fighting. Ryan covers the various types of blades and how to choose one that’s right for you; knife fighting stances, grips, targets, striking patterns and types of cuts; the basics of defense and counterattack; blade tactics and strategies against different types of weapons and attackers; deadly mistakes such as overcommitment and hesitation; dealing with fear and the importance of mind-set; carry methods and tactical concealment; and realistic training methods. Master of the Blade explores the deadly art of knife fighting in a refreshing and often humorous manner, presenting the stark realities of knife fighting in a way we can all understand and digest. Exploring the theatrical world, this collection delves into the lives of actors, playwrights, and directors throughout history, spanning the Elizabethan era to modern theatre. Each chapter presents engaging scenes and adventures, blending serious and comic elements. Richard Ryan's lively writing style captivates readers, making it an enjoyable exploration for theatre enthusiasts.
